I started watching this show because I was upset, I was angry, I was depressed, and I thought "Hey, it is Ricky Gervais, this has to be funny as hell." I was wrong, it is funny, but it is also sad, it is haunting, and it is beautiful as hell. If you suffer from issues of thinking you no longer have faith in humanity, or wonder why you should even try to be a better person when life is getting you down. This show, this amazing character that Gervais has brought to life will make you realize why it is all worth it. To quote the character from the Season 1 finale "I have met people who do not believe in God, somes good, somes bad. I have met people who do believe in God, somes good, somes bad. So just be good."
I suffer from several medically diagnosed mental illnesses, and this show treated the subject matter with respect, not becoming a blatant parody of the commonly thought stereotypes about mental illness, but becoming a rich three dimensional character who has a mental illness and how it affects his life and the lives of people around him.
It was not an uproarious comedy like I was expecting, but in the end, what it was, was everything I needed at the time, heartwarming and leaving me feeling a good mix of sad and happy.

- TriviaRicky Gervais said the show was inspired by his mum, sister and sister-in-law who were all care workers.
